    One person dead, another injured in I-95 crash in R.I.

    Richmond, R.I. — A Massachusetts man was killed and his passenger injured Friday in a fiery crash on Interstate 95 in Rhode Island.

    Igor Nadtochij, 49, of 89 Alpine Place, Franklin, Mass., was pronounced dead at the scene of the crash that occurred at 8:40 p.m. on I-95 south, two miles north of Exit 3, state police said in a statement Saturday.

    A passenger in his car, identified as Kimora Hodge, 35, also of 89 Alpine Place, Franklin, Mass., was transported to Rhode Island Hospital, where she was admitted with injuries that were not life-threatening.

    The crash occurred when the driver lost control of his car, traveled off the road, re-entered the roadway and struck another car, then rolled over and caught fire, police said.

    Both Nadtochij and Hodge were ejected from the vehicle.

    The driver of the other car, identified as Frederick Steindler, 40, of New York, N.Y., was not injured.

    The southbound lanes of the highway were closed for about a half-hour after the crash, before one lane was reopened for travel. All lanes were open by 11 p.m. after the crash site was cleared.

    The crash remains under investigation by troopers from the Rhode Island State Police Hope Valley Barracks and the Collision Reconstruction and Forensic Services units.
